Inovonics EN4016SK Wireless Survey Receiver

Overview

The Inovonics EN4016SK is a 915-928 MHz wireless survey receiver engineered for site assessment and signal evaluation in security and building system deployments. Operating across the ISM band, this receiver captures and meters incoming wireless transmissions, providing field integrators and system planners with real-time power measurement and signal presence confirmation. The EchoStream platform designation indicates integration within Inovonics's wireless ecosystem, designed for compatibility with networked sensors and distributed antenna systems.

Built for field technicians and site surveyors, the EN4016SK delivers practical wireless diagnostics without requiring external power management equipment. Its compact form factor and straightforward metering capability make it suitable for pre-deployment site walks, RF propagation assessment, and signal strength mapping across target installation areas.

Key Features

  • 915-928 MHz Operating Frequency: Operates within the widely-deployed ISM band, enabling compatibility with standard industrial wireless sensors and building automation transmitters
  • Incoming Power Metering: Meter incoming power to confirm signal presence and assess transmission strength at survey locations
  • Wireless Reception Capability: Dedicated receiver tuned for reliable signal capture across typical building and site distances
  • Wide Operating Temperature Range: Functions reliably from 32°F to 140°F, supporting both indoor and outdoor site assessment work
  • Survey-Focused Design: Purpose-built for field technicians conducting RF site surveys prior to full system deployment
  • EchoStream Platform: Integrates within the Inovonics EchoStream wireless architecture for seamless ecosystem compatibility

Integration & Compatibility

The EN4016SK is engineered for the Inovonics EchoStream wireless platform, supporting survey and diagnostic workflows with existing Inovonics 915-928 MHz transmitters and networked devices. Field technicians can use the EN4016SK to validate RF coverage before deploying full sensor networks, reducing installation rework and ensuring optimal signal distribution across zones. The receiver's power metering capability integrates with standard site survey documentation practices, allowing integrators to generate coverage maps and deployment recommendations based on measured signal strength data.

This receiver does not require standalone power supplies or complex configuration—it functions as a direct measurement tool for RF assessment. Security integrators, telecom installers, and building system planners rely on survey receivers like the EN4016SK to identify dead zones, verify transmitter placement, and confirm line-of-sight performance before committing to full installations.

Field Deployment Considerations

The operating temperature range of 32°F to 140°F accommodates both climate-controlled indoor environments and outdoor site assessments. Integrators conducting surveys in variable conditions—from basement RF mapping to rooftop antenna positioning—benefit from this extended range. The EN4016SK's compact form factor enables easy transport and operation during walk-through site assessments, allowing single-technician surveys without auxiliary equipment or power management overhead.

The Inovonics EN4016SK represents a practical approach to wireless site diagnostics. During pre-deployment planning, this receiver allows you to confirm RF coverage adequacy without installing full sensor networks. I've used survey receivers like the EN4016SK to map signal strength across multi-floor buildings and outdoor campuses, significantly reducing post-installation troubleshooting and rework costs.

Technical Highlights:

  • ISM Band Operation: The 915-928 MHz frequency aligns with standard Inovonics EchoStream devices, ensuring immediate compatibility with your existing sensor ecosystem
  • Power Metering Function: Direct measurement of incoming transmission strength eliminates guesswork during coverage assessment and supports data-driven placement decisions
  • Temperature-Rated Operation: The 32–140°F range supports year-round surveys without seasonal limitations or environmental compensation concerns

Deployment Considerations:

  • Conduct thorough RF surveys before committing to fixed sensor locations; the EN4016SK's metering capability identifies marginal coverage zones that may require repeater placement or antenna repositioning
  • Use power measurements to document baseline coverage and establish acceptance criteria for signal strength before customer handoff

For integrators managing multi-building or campus-scale deployments, investing in proper RF survey tools like the EN4016SK front-loads verification work and accelerates project schedules. The data you collect directly informs sensor placement, antenna configuration, and repeater network design—all critical to long-term system reliability.
